SAFETY ALERT SYMBOL
This symbol identies the important safety messages in the manual. When you
see it, take note about the risks, read the accompanying message carefully and
inform other users.
This specication and operation manual contains the information that will enable you to:
1.Familiarise yourself with your machine and take full advantage of it’s technical renements
in the best usage conditions.
2.Obtain optimum performance by simple, but strict observance of
the maintenance recommendations.
3.Deal with incidents that do not require the help of a specialist, without wasting time.
For the safety of any persons nearby, it is very important to follow
the advice given in this manual.
ATTENTION
Your side arm mower must NEVER be used as a lifting device.
*To help with the reading of this manual, the terms, ail mower and articulated side-arm mower are
covered by the word ‘machine’. Terms for ‘cutting head’, reciprocating knife etc will be referred to as
the ‘tool’. Carrying vehicles other than conventional agricultural tractors eg Fastrac, Unimog etc will be
referred to as cv’s.
